Explore the expressive possibilities and practical uses of color through this online class. The instructor will provide technical guidance in drawing, painting, mixed media and collage. Gain a deeper understanding of traditional, contemporary and experimental color theory and value systems to explore how colors affect one another to enhance your compositions.

About the Instructor
Karl Stephan holds a Masters in Art Education from the Tufts School of the Museum of Fine Arts. Expert in traditional and contemporary techniques of drawing and other two-dimensional media, Karl is a Medici Artist at Tufts and a well-regarded curator. In addition to his popular museum drawing classes for teens, Karl teaches privately in his Cambridge studio.
